Blockchain technology is an advanced database mechanism that allows transparent information sharing within a business network. A blockchain database stores. A blockchain is a decentralized ledger of all transactions across a peer-to-peer network. Using this technology, participants can confirm transactions without a. A blockchain ledger consists of two types of records, individual transactions and blocks. The first block has a header and data that pertain to transactions.

Pros Improved accuracy by removing human involvement in verification Cost reductions by eliminating third-party verification Decentralization makes it harder to tamper with Transactions are secure, private, and efficient Transparent technology Provides a banking alternative and a way to secure personal information for citizens of countries with unstable or underdeveloped governments. In June , the Bank for International Settlements criticized the use of public proof-of-work blockchains for their high energy consumption.
